Output e76db88f70c0f9a48e795925d5d6381923aadab7ce8c93f7a4fe2d27e9c99ea3:1

value
124852795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0374a5772762e6c0312d1b7267c1dc76a27c0441 OP_EQUAL
address
321HgrEbfpYdmRX1huW4WVmch2u2pCuAZ5
transaction
e76db88f70c0f9a48e795925d5d6381923aadab7ce8c93f7a4fe2d27e9c99ea3
spent
true